Tiny impressions add up

A live demo is dozens — often hundreds — of clicks. ClickGlow turns each one into a small, non-annoying brand impression, and repetition is one of the most replicated findings in brand psychology:

Mere-exposure effect

People come to like and trust what they’ve repeatedly seen — preference grows with exposure, even when nobody is consciously paying attention.

Zajonc, 1968

Processing fluency

Familiar things are easier for the brain to process, and that ease is experienced as liking and credibility.

Reber, Winkielman & Schwarz, 2004

Distinctive brand assets

Brands grow through repeated light exposure to distinctive assets — logo, color, shape — building the memory structures buyers retrieve later.

Ehrenberg-Bass Institute · Sharp, “How Brands Grow”
